Some lenders want a cushion built into your escrow account. So, the lender may want you to pay an initial escrow deposit when you close the loan. The initial escrow payment typically includes two months of homeowners insurance. This is over and above the homeowner’s insurance premium paid at closing.

The initial escrow deposit is the final prepaid cost you should expect to be included in your mortgage. The initial escrow payment is the money deposited with the lender which will be used to pay future homeowners insurance and property taxes.
